The Checker Framework enhances Java's type system to
make it more powerful and useful. This lets software developers
detect and prevent errors in their Java programs.
The Checker Framework includes compiler plug-ins ("checkers")
that find bugs or verify their absence. It also permits you to
write your own compiler plug-ins.
package org.checkerframework.checker.index.qual;
import java.lang.annotation.Documented;
import java.lang.annotation.ElementType;
import java.lang.annotation.Retention;
import java.lang.annotation.RetentionPolicy;
import java.lang.annotation.Target;
import org.checkerframework.framework.qual.SubtypeOf;
/**
* The annotated expression evaluates to an integer greater than or equal to 1.
*
* As an example of a use-case for this type, consider the following code:
*
*
{@code
* if (arr.length > 0) {
* int j = arr[arr.length - 1];
* }
* }
*
* Without the knowing that {@code arr.length} is positive, the Index Checker cannot verify that
* accessing the last element of the array is safe - there might not be a last element!
*
* @checker_framework.manual #index-checker Index Checker
*/
@Documented
@Retention(RetentionPolicy.RUNTIME)
@Target({ElementType.TYPE_USE, ElementType.TYPE_PARAMETER})
@SubtypeOf({NonNegative.class})
public @interface Positive {}
